Friday's Broadcast Ratings: FOX Tops Demo Race with "MasterChef Junior" Finale
By The Futon Critic Staff (TFC)

Primetime Preliminary Fast National Nielsen Data
(includes all DVR playback through 3:00 am)

Here are the highlights of the 12 ad-sustained programs that aired in primetime on the broadcast networks last night (5/18/18):

FOX (3.271 million viewers, #3; adults 18-49: 0.8, #1) took home the demo crown on Friday thanks to a new "MasterChef Junior" (2.984 million viewers, #7; adults 18-49: 0.7, #T3) followed by the season finale of "MasterChef Junior" (3.559 million viewers, #5; adults 18-49: 0.9, #1).

NBC (4.186 million viewers, #2; adults 18-49: 0.7, #2) then was a close second with the season finale of "Blindspot" (3.290 million viewers, #6; adults 18-49: 0.6, #T5) plus a two-hour "Dateline NBC" (4.635 million viewers, #4; adults 18-49: 0.8, #2).

Next up was CBS (5.614 million viewers, #1; adults 18-49: 0.6, #3) with its mix of a new "Undercover Boss" (4.638 million viewers, #3; adults 18-49: 0.6, #T5), the season finale of "Hawaii Five-0" (6.578 million viewers, #1; adults 18-49: 0.7, #T3) and a repeat "Blue Bloods" (5.626 million viewers, #2; adults 18-49: 0.5, #T7).

Meanwhile, ABC (2.275 million viewers, #4; adults 18-49: 0.5, #4) offered up the series finale of "Once Upon a Time" (2.322 million viewers, #9; adults 18-49: 0.5, #T7), the season closer to "Marvel's Agents of SHIELD" (1.858 million viewers, #10; adults 18-49: 0.5, #T7) and a new "20/20" (2.644 million viewers, #8; adults 18-49: 0.5, #T7).

And finally, the special "Harry and Meghan: A Love Story" (1.652 million viewers, #11; adults 18-49: 0.3, #11) and a new "Life Sentence" (0.978 million viewers, #12; adults 18-49: 0.2, #12) rounded out the night on The CW (1.315 million viewers, #5; adults 18-49: 0.3, #5).
